What they do

A Personal Trainer or Fitness Instructor develops customized exercise and fitness programs for clients. Reviews health and fitness goals, teaches correct and safe exercise technique, monitors progress and provides encouragement for clients. Leads fitness and exercise classes at a community center, club or pool. Teaches aerobics, water, strength building or other exercises and maintains equipment.
